Governor Kavinder Gupta today paid floral tributes to Shaheed Bhagat Singh, Sukhdev and Rajguru on the occasion of Shaheed Diwas and bowed in reverence to their supreme sacrifice for the nation.
A tribute meeting was held at Lok Bhavan to honour the brave martyrs. Officers and staff paid their respects and a two-minute silence was observed in their memory.
Addressing the gathering, the Governor said that the lives and sacrifices of Bhagat Singh, Sukhdev Thapar and Shivaram Rajguru continue to inspire young people to serve the nation with courage and dedication. He said their values of patriotism, social justice and unity are still relevant today and should be followed in daily life.
The Governor said that these revolutionaries sacrificed their lives for the country and played a key role in India’s freedom and their sacrifice will never be forgotten.
Shri Gupta also spoke about his personal connection to Bhagat Singh’s legacy. He said that he had worked with his nephews in the social sector. He shared that his father served in Ferozepur and he used to visit the Hussainiwala National Martyrs Memorial every year on March 23 during the annual fair.
The Governor said that the goal of a Viksit Bharat by 2047 can be achieved only if every citizen contributes to nation-building. He urged people, especially the youth, to take inspiration from the martyrs and serve the nation with sincerity, discipline and dedication.
